Central Mountain was not able to break out of their rough patch on Friday as the team picked up their sixth straight loss dating back to last season. They were dealt a 41-13 defeat at the hands of the Selinsgrove Seals. The Wildcats were in a tough position after the first half, with the score already sitting at 27-7.
Central Mountain lost despite a true team effort on the offense, the best among them being Jase Seltzer, who picked up 101 receiving yards and a touchdown. The bulk of those receiving yards came from one huge play: a catch that gained an incredible 94 yards.
Gavin Bastian was a one-man wrecking crew for Selinsgrove as he picked up 121 receiving yards and two touchdowns, and also punched in a rushing score. Andrew Martinez was in the mix as well, providing Selinsgrove with a touchdown.
Central Mountain's loss dropped their record down to 0-4. As for Selinsgrove, the win got them back to even at 2-2.
Central Mountain will take on Shamokin Area at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Shamokin Area will roll in looking for their fifth straight victory, something Central Mountain surely won't give up without a fight. As for Selinsgrove, they will square off against Williamsport at 7:00 p.m. on Friday. Williamsport's defense has only allowed 5.8 points per game this season, so Selinsgrove's offense will have their work cut out for them.
